We are seeking a talented and passionate React Native Developer to join our team. As a key member of our development team, you will be responsible for designing, building, and maintaining high-quality mobile applications for Android and iOS platforms. You'll work closely with cross-functional teams to ensure the seamless integration of features and functionalities, while leveraging your advanced skills in JavaScript and TypeScript. 

Responsibilities 

  • Develop and maintain mobile applications using React Native.   
  • Implement advanced JavaScript and TypeScript features for scalable and robust solutions.   
  • Utilize tools like SonarQube for code quality and coverage analysis.   
  • Configure and optimize Babel for efficient transpilation workflows.   
  • Manage assets for Android applications, ensuring proper integration and optimization.   
  • Develop, execute, and maintain unit and integration tests to ensure code reliability and functionality.   
  • Collaborate on Android and iOS-specific development tasks within the React Native ecosystem.   
  • Leverage Firebase for authentication, cloud storage, push notifications, and other backend services.   
  • Work closely with designers, product managers, and backend developers to deliver high-quality features.   
  • Debug and optimize application performance for diverse mobile devices and operating systems. 

Skills

  • Proficiency in React Native with a strong focus on building Android and iOS applications.   
  • Expertise in advanced JavaScript and TypeScript development.   
  • Experience with SonarQube or similar coverage tools for maintaining code quality.   
  • Hands-on experience with Babel for JavaScript/TypeScript compilation and configuration.   
  • Solid understanding of Android asset management principles and tools.   
  • Strong knowledge of unit and integration testing frameworks, particularly for React Native applications.   
  • Familiarity with Firebase services and their integration into mobile applications.   
  • Ability to troubleshoot and optimize application performance.   
  • Excellent problem-solving and debugging skills.   
  • Strong communication and collaboration abilities. 

Preferred Qualifications   

  • Experience working in Agile/Scrum development environments.   
  • Knowledge of mobile app deployment and release processes for Google Play Store and Apple App Store.   
  • Familiarity with CI/CD pipelines for mobile development. 

What we offer  

  • We are a Top Employer certified company and we strive to constantly become better for both our clients and employees; 
  • We value expertise, creative ideas, and curiosity, so you will always find support in implementing new and more efficient ways of doing things; 
  • We have great ambitions, so you will have the chance to make a visible impact; 
  • We have a very nice office in a non-crowded, central area of Bucharest, very close to the subway; 
  • We offer a hybrid way of working, flexible working hours, and the option to work from abroad for up to 60 days per year, so you can make the most out of your time; 
  • We offer a great benefits package to help you protect yourself and the ones that matter most to you, including surgery insurance, private healthcare subscription, dental subscription, life insurance, voluntary pension, massage and fruits in the office, and Bookster and HILIO (ex-ATLAS) memberships; 
  • We offer development programs (if you come with the desire to grow, we stand by you); 
  • Up to 27 vacation days according to your tenure, because fun and relaxation are also important. 

 

The monthly salary range for the React Native Developer role is between 19.700 - 33.800 lei gross. The salary range showcased is only indicative. The final benefits package will be agreed upon during final negotiations with each candidate, by considering different criteria, such as the experience and skills level. Therefore, the finally agreed salary will stay confidential, as per the applicable law and we reserve the right to apply adjustments to the offer at any time during the hiring process. 

At NN we believe a diverse workforce allows us as a company to better serve our customers. NN Romania employs a variety of nationalities, languages and cultures, and we aim to create an environment where diversity can flourish. We foster a culture that welcomes and respects everyone. 

NN wants to ensure equal opportunities and reward for all employees and extends employment opportunities to all qualified applicants and employees regardless of their age, race, religion, gender, sexual orientation, or disability. 

Salary

$236,400 - $405,600

Yearly based

Location

Bucuresti HO Opera 1, Romania

Job Overview
Job Posted:
4 days ago
Job Expires:
Job Type
Full Time

Share This Job: